Transaction 520eafa752d3f1578195428ae78f76bca8a2fb3fcaab0265718a7a65e5927b41
1 Input
2 Outputs
- 520eafa752d3f1578195428ae78f76bca8a2fb3fcaab0265718a7a65e5927b41:0
- 520eafa752d3f1578195428ae78f76bca8a2fb3fcaab0265718a7a65e5927b41:1
value 125610
address 3C4FBQdkiqPaLrCRHbfNdLkjaC3yKNM8Ku
value 375615
address 1Ab2AxkqzD4TvrGk99vLSehLHQcat289qU